Keras and TensorFlow forced to use CPU__CPU

Keras If you are using the Theano back end, you should automatically do not use the GPU only CPU, start the GPU using Theano internal command.For the TensorFlow back end Keras and TensorFlow will automatically use the visible GPU, and I need it to run only on the CPU. Three methods were found on the web, and the last one was useful to me, but the following records were also made for three: using TensorFlow

1. Introduction Keras is a Theano based framework for deep learning, designed to refer to torch, written in Python, and is a highly modular neural network library that supports GPU and CPU. Keras Official document Address 2. Process First, use CNN for training, use the Theano function to remove the full link of the CNN, and train the SVM 3. Results Example Because this is just a demo
